Manufacturing Test Development Engineer, AR - MTAC
$117,300–$160,000 year
On-siteCambridge, Massachusetts, United States
Job Summary
Develop and sustain automated test systems for electro-mechanical sub-assemblies across internal factories and contract manufacturing sites to maximize Overall Equipment Effectiveness and minimize downtime. Design custom test fixtures, validate test sequences using frameworks like NI TestStand and LabVIEW, and troubleshoot failures to drive root cause analysis and corrective actions. Optimize test coverage, reduce false reject rates, and execute script updates, instrument calibrations, and fixture retrofits with minimal supervision. Own escalated test-floor incidents as the technical point of contact while participating in on-call rotations and mentoring junior engineers. Travel up to 30% to support global manufacturing sites.
Required Qualifications
- Bachelor's degree or foreign equivalent in robotics, mechanical engineering, electrical engineering, or a related field
- 3+ years of professional experience in manufacturing test engineering, automated test development, or sustaining test support within a production environment
- Proven experience developing, debugging, or maintaining automated test systems using frameworks such as NI TestStand, LabVIEW, or equivalent
- Strong background in troubleshooting electro-mechanical assemblies, including the ability to read and debug electrical schematics and interpret mechanical engineering drawings
- Demonstrated experience performing root cause analysis (RCA) and driving corrective actions
- Excellent analytical and problem-solving skills, with a proven ability to define technical requirements and deliver robust automated test solutions
- Travel up to 30% to support global manufacturing sites
Desired Qualifications
- Master's degree in Electrical Engineering, Computer Science, or a related technical discipline
- 5+ years of experience in manufacturing test development or automated test system engineering in a High-Volume Manufacturing environment
- Hands-on experience testing Printed Circuit Board Assemblies (PCBAs), including In-Circuit Test (ICT) systems, Flying Probe, and benchtop electrical debugging down to the component level
- Familiarity with applying Artificial Intelligence (AI) or Machine Learning (ML) tools to optimize test automation, enhance failure analysis, or generate manufacturing data insights
- Proficiency in test scripting and programming languages, specifically Python, alongside NI LabVIEW/TestStand
- Functional expertise in industry-standard quality and reliability tools (e.g., 5-Why, 8D problem solving, Control Plans, and Measurement System Analysis/Gage R&R)
- Experience managing and collaborating with vendors and Contract Manufacturers (CMs) across multiple sites or international locations
- Strong verbal and written communication skills; highly self-motivated with the ability to resolve complex problems independently and collaboratively within a team environment
